What does it mean to be a slow learner?

A “slow learner” is not a diagnostic category, it is a term people use to describe a student who has the ability to learn necessary academic skills, but at rate and depth below average same age peers.

What is the classification of slow learner?

Slow learners are students whose achievement scores are significantly below average. They are not classified as Learning Disabled because of a lack of discrepancy in their IQ - achievement scores and their below average IQ scores.

What are the 4 quadrants of learning?

There are 4 quadrants involved in learning; positive reinforcement, negative reinforcement, positive punishment and negative punishment. Each of these quadrants ends with a consequence that can make the behaviour more or less likely.

Is being slow a learning disability?

Slow processing speed is not a formal learning disability, but it can play a part in learning and attention issues like dyslexia, attention deficit disorder (ADHD or ADD), dysgraphia, dyscalculia, and auditory processing disorder.
